All five of the Nulguard members took a step back upon seeing German's "face." The first one to act was the dwarven woman with the crossbow. The bolt flew true racing towards Gernam's skull. Thud. The bolt bounced off an invisible barrier and fell to the floor. Again the group stood stunned. German stood still for a second waiting for any further attacks. A fireball sudden flew from the hands of a dwarf wearing dark blue robes. All German did in reply was wave his hand. The fireball fizzled out of existence inches from German's face.
This time however German waited for no further attacks. He pointed towards the woman with the crossbow. The next instant she was ablaze and covered in black flames. Upon seeing this the other group members bolted in the opposite direction.
"Should I let them go?" (Gernam)
"NO!!!" (Nigel and Urvos)
With a nod German turned back towards the distant figures of the still running gang members. He then lifted his outstretched hand in the direction of the fleeing muggers.
"Damnation!"
Each of the four remaining muggers suddenly dropped to their knees and started screaming in agony. Suddenly one stopped. Then the next. And the Next. Then silence.
"Okay, now what were we talking about?" (Gernam)
The lich turned back towards his two dwarf companions to see them open mouthed and staring in the direction of the still kneeling corpes of the muggers.
"I'm sorry to wake you, but Prince Tal'gor request your presence in the dining room." (Stella)
Darren tiredly opened his eyes. Lycan was still ontop of him and wide awake.
"Sleep well?" (Lycan)
"Eh, so so." (Darren)
Lycan choose that moment to hop off of Darren, morphing into her wolf form before touching the floor. As she stretched out Darren got out of bed and started getting dressed. He then walked over to the window. Pulling back the blinds he was given a full view of Oberroth. The hamlet was quite small however the whole town seemed to be up and about.
Advertisement
Two children raced after a large dog between the buildings. One of those bipedal birds had a wagon hitched to it, and was currently bringing it out of town by the looks of it. What caught Darren's attention was the largest building in the town. Many interesting individuals walked in and out of it. One wore exotic looking plate armor and had a large warhammer resting on his shoulder. Another was a woman wearing flamboyant robes similar to Tal'gor's however her's were green. She was accompanied by a handsome human male with a collar around his neck. Another group was comprised of a bird-like person, a Naga, (or so he guessed) a centaur, and a human. What really through off Darren was that this human was the most interesting of the batch. He wore very light armor and had a short-sword on his side. On his back was a longbow made of a naturally aqua blue colored wood. The mans back was currently facing Darren as he discussed some unknown topic with is group. Then as if he felt he was being watched the man turned around and looked strait at Darren.
"That's pretty spooky." (Darren)
The humor in his voice was made apparent. Lycan suddenly interested walked over to the window.
"What's so funny?" (Lycan)
"O this guy is just giving me the evil eye. " (Darren)
Lycan rolled her eyes after Darren pointed out the man.
"Just flip him off and come on. It's rude to keep new friends waiting." (Lycan)
Darren shrugged and casually flipped off the man. Upon seeing Darren's gesture the man started reaching for his bow. Seeing this a smile spread across Darren's face. Do it. He mouthed at he man. Slowly Darren reached for his pistol. The man seemed to have found his better judgement and spat on the ground instead before turning away.
After entering the kitchen he was greeted by Tal'gor.
"Good morning my friend. How would you feel about visiting the capitol?" (Tal'gor)
